Cardiovascular disease, caused by narrowed or blocked blood vessels in the heart (the result of plaque build up on the walls of a vessel), is the leading cause of death in the United States. It has a severe impact on millions of lives of patients and families and puts a substantial burden on health care systems worldwide.

Cardiovascular disease may be treated through lifestyle modifications and medications, less-invasively through the use of balloon catheters and stents, or through conventional coronary bypass surgery.

Less-invasive treatment options for cardiovascular disease include the use of balloon angioplasty catheters and stent systems and may also include other devices such as embolic protection devices, the Cutting Balloon Device, and ultrasound imaging systems. These devices are used in a range of interventional procedures including coronary angioplasty and stenting.
